Masdar and Emsteel Launch UAE’s First Green Hydrogen-Powered Steel Pilot Project

Masdar and Emsteel have completed the UAE's first pilot project to produce steel using green hydrogen in Abu Dhabi, marking a milestone for the Middle East and North Africa in hydrogen-powered industrial applications.
